Quarterly Planning Note — Hedging Call

Quick one for the incoming director: we've opted to hedge roughly 70% of next quarter's Thalerin exposure on the Vorst Meadows export line, locking in near current rates. Treasury felt full cover was overkill given softer order volumes. Revisit at the mid-quarter check-in if spreads move. The confidential planning context sits just below.

confidential, kajeg-tageg: Project Pelath slips by one quarter because of the tooling delay.

FINANCE REVIEW SUMMARY — Project Lanthorn

Heads of department: diligence on the possible acquisition of Quillbrook Instruments is complete. Valuation range 18–21m; synergies mainly in distribution. Debt load is manageable; pension liability flagged. Funding via cash plus a short-term facility. Board vote scheduled this month. Keep circulation tight. The strategic intent behind the bid is stated below.

board note of kadug-tawig: Only 5 of the 100 pilot accounts renewed Oliath, so a churn review is set for April 15.

Off-site run checklist — item 6: Sealed-bid tender, Hollowgate refurbishment. Confirm the tender envelope is wax-sealed and countersigned across the flap before it leaves the building. Record the departure time in the tender register and keep the duplicate receipt in the locked drawer. The envelope must reach the Hollowgate council office before the noon deadline. At the counter, the courier applies the following hand-over instruction:

courier memo of yajef-bajep: the frawyn jordor courier leaves the norwyn ledger at gate 2781 under passcode 330769

Subject: Event Schema Registry onboarding

Hi Brightvale integration team,

Welcome aboard. Our Lattice Registry stores every event schema version for the Fenwick pipeline; always validate payloads against the latest published revision before emitting. Staging is refreshed nightly, so re-pull schemas each morning. To query the registry API, authenticate with the bearer token below.

bearer token for kajeg-hagug: eyJhbGciOiJIUzI1NiIsInR5cCI6IkpXVCJ9.eyJzdWIiOiIn0W9e4In0.m8MiI-b-